Compassionate, professional care in your home and beyond

Careforce is a non-medical home health care agency, serving clients and their families from Windsor to Middleton, Nova Scotia. We are an approved provider for Veterans Affairs Canada and Blue Cross.

10th Annual Alzheimer Memory Walk

Thursday, June 6th, 2013 at Wolfville Nursing Home (601 Main Street, Wolfville). 9:30am registration, 10:30am walk, 12:00pm BBQ (free will offering). Pledge sheets available at Cochrane's Pharmasave, Wolfville.
